WebJan 10, 2024 · Sowing Seeds and Caring for Poppies. 1. Sow the seeds in spring or fall. Poppy seeds require a period of stratification in order to germinate. That means they need to be exposed to cold ... 2. Loosen the dirt in the planting area. WebJun 9, 2011 · Plant poppies from seed into poor to average soil in a sunny location for a good start to growing poppy flowers in your garden. … WebFeb 24, 2024 · Fill the container with the soil mix and lightly press it down, then sprinkle the poppy seeds on top. Cover the poppy seeds with a thin layer of soil, then spray them lightly with water. Place the container in a warm and sunny spot and water it regularly, and your poppy seeds should start to germinate in a few weeks.
